BBQ chicken and peppers with pickles, rice, and tomato salad. The wine is an inexpensive Spanish red. Dried fruit front, raisin, Cherry, then tannins, and a tart pucker. A little funk, tastes sophisticated. Wonderful with the grill as well as the tomato basil flavor. I would definitely buy it again and before the meal was up, I schemed about how to get hold of a case. Hope I’ll see it again.
